Debian(Ubuntu)で boot log を有効にする
今回は、
Debian(Ubuntu)で boot log を有効にする方法を簡単に解説します。
と言っても/etc/default/bootlogd を以下のようにYes と編集するだけなんですけどね。
# Run bootlogd at startup ?
BOOTLOGD_ENABLE=Yes
|
一応、簡単に解説しておきます。備忘録も兼ねて。
Debian(Ubuntu)で boot log を有効にする
そもそも Boot Logというのは、その名のとおりシステムブート時のコンソールにたらたらと流れるメッセージをロギングすることです。
システムブート時は、他に dmesg というファイル名で同じようにブートログが出力されます。
基本的にdmesg には、ブートに限らずカーネルの出力情報が出力されるもので、
Boot logは、その名のとおりブート時の主にサービス系の起動ログが出力されます。
Debian(Ubuntu)で boot log を有効にするには?
先にも書いたように、
Debian(Ubuntu)で boot log を有効にするには、/etc/default/bootlogd で以下のようにYes と編集するだけです。
# Run bootlogd at startup ?
# 以下のようにコメントアウトして、Yesに編集します。
# BOOTLOGD_ENABLE=No
BOOTLOGD_ENABLE=Yes
|
Debian 7では、/etc/default/
bootlogd が存在しないかもしれません。
Debian 7では、bootlogd が デフォルトではインストールされないようです。
その場合、aptでインストールすればOKです。
$ aptitude install bootlogd
...
|
boot log の出力先は?
boot log の出力先は、各ディストリビューションでファイル名が異なります。
- Debian : /var/log/boot
- Ubuntu : /var/log/boot.log
以下は、Ubuntu 12 による出力例です。
$ cat boot.log
fsck from util-linux 2.20.1
fsck from util-linux 2.20.1
/dev/mapper/ubuntu12--70-root: clean, 56445/3194880 files, 503891/12774400 blocks
/dev/sda1: clean, 231/124496 files, 41725/248832 blocks
* Starting system logging daemon [ OK ]
* Stopping cold plug devices [ OK ]
* Stopping log initial device creation [ OK ]
* Starting load fallback graphics devices [ OK ]
* Starting configure network device security [ OK ]
* Starting configure virtual network devices [ OK ]
* Stopping configure virtual network devices [ OK ]
* Starting Mount network filesystems [ OK ]
* Starting Failsafe Boot Delay [ OK ]
* Stopping Mount network filesystems [ OK ]
* Stopping OpenSSH server [ OK ]
* Starting configure network device [ OK ]
* Starting load fallback graphics devices [fail]
* Starting Userspace bootsplash [ OK ]
* Starting OpenSSH server [ OK ]
* Starting Mount network filesystems [ OK ]
* Stopping Mount network filesystems [ OK ]
* Stopping Userspace bootsplash [ OK ]
* Starting configure network device [ OK ]
* Stopping Failsafe Boot Delay [ OK ]
* Starting System V initialisation compatibility [ OK ]
* Starting Bridge socket events into upstart [ OK ]
Skipping profile in /etc/apparmor.d/disable: usr.sbin.rsyslogd
* Starting AppArmor profiles [ OK ]
* Stopping System V initialisation compatibility [ OK ]
No apache MPM package installed
* Starting System V runlevel compatibility [ OK ]
* Starting crash report submission daemon [ OK ]
* Starting automatic crash report generation [ OK ]
* Starting save kernel messages [ OK ]
* Starting ACPI daemon [ OK ]
* Starting CPU interrupts balancing daemon [ OK ]
* Starting regular background program processing daemon [ OK ]
* Starting deferred execution scheduler [ OK ]
* Stopping System V runlevel compatibility [ OK ]
* Stopping save kernel messages [ OK ]
|
こんな感じで出力されます。
上記のBoot Logでは、
load fallback graphics devices [fail]
となって、これは、何か問題かもしれませんね。こういう問題を確認するためにも Boot Logは意味があります。
まずは、ログを採取することをおすすめします。
ご利用のブラウザは、広告ブロック(AdBlockなど) が適用となっていませんか?
このサイトでは、コンテンツの一部が非表示、あるいは、コメント、お問い合わせの投稿ができない、検索ができないことがあります。
関連記事 :
コメントを投稿 :